Abstract (2. Language):
This article is meant to help English language teachers to teach English more effectively. Drawing objects on the
board is very exciting for learners in that it allows students to easily acquaint themselves with new vocabulary
and quick memorization. It would be most appropriate if the words were to be nouns, as it would allow
demonstrating or drawing on the board. It is not required for a teacher to be knowledgeable in art, yet a simple
drawing can have a strong effect in enabling students to store vocabulary in their minds upon sight of the
picturization (visualization) of words. By asking students to comment and discuss the drawings creates an
avenue of reciprocal discussion and this further pivots discourse amongst the students increasing overall
classroom collaboration.
